On Fri, Apr 17, 2020 at 05:13:20PM +0530, Kishon Vijay Abraham I wrote:
> Cadence PCIe core driver (host mode) uses "cdns,no-bar-match-nbits"
> property to configure the number of bits passed through from PCIe
> address to internal address in Inbound Address Translation register.
> 
> However standard PCI dt-binding already defines "dma-ranges" to
> describe the address range accessible by PCIe controller. Parse
> "dma-ranges" property to configure the number of bits passed
> through from PCIe address to internal address in Inbound Address
> Translation register.
